General Information about #28222E

The hexadecimal color code #28222E, also known as Bastille, represents a dark, muted shade of purple in the red-blue color range. It is composed of 15.7% red, 13.3% green, and 18% blue. In the RGB color model, this translates to 40 red, 34 green, and 46 blue. The color is more inclined towards blue, giving it a cooler undertone. In the CMYK color model, used for printing, it consists of 13% cyan, 26% magenta, 0% yellow, and 82% black. This means it requires a significant amount of black ink to achieve its dark shade. The color #28222E, also known as Bastille, presents some accessibility challenges due to its dark nature. When used as a background color, it's crucial to pair it with a very light text color to ensure sufficient contrast for readability. A contrast ratio of at least 4.5:1 is recommended for normal text and 3:1 for large text, as per WCAG guidelines. Using online contrast checkers can help verify compliance. Avoid using this color for crucial interactive elements like buttons or links unless the contrast is meticulously tested. Additionally, consider users with low vision who may struggle with dark color schemes. Providing an alternative high-contrast theme option can significantly improve accessibility for these users. Remember that color should not be the sole means of conveying information; always use text labels or other visual cues.
